Output 303e37bf3114ea09b72b53861072a47f08c9494e78f97b2015d0df7654aabf8d:9

value
51688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6269d5bbc6aa1a30b8def2e3d9de7b464f2f2882 OP_EQUAL
address
3AfNvt2nmjmFJNLoSY7UNSYwVgJwpn4DhH
transaction
303e37bf3114ea09b72b53861072a47f08c9494e78f97b2015d0df7654aabf8d
spent
true